New York Jets 38, Philadelphia Eagles 27

The Eagles took the training wheels off Michael Vick and he looked rusty.  He was sacked 4 times and fumbled.  He also completed 7 of 11 passes for only 26 yards.  Vick did look o.k. running the ball with 35 yards on 7 carries (5.0 ypc) with a TD run.  Kevin Kolb was the best QB on the Eagles on this night completing 8 of 16 passes for 110 yards with 1 TD pass.  A.J. Feeley had a brief appearance completing 1 of 2 passes for 3 yards.  Lorenzo Booker was the leading rusher for the Eagles in this game with 37 yards on 10 carries (3.7 ypc).  WR Brandon Gibson (45 yards) and TE Tony Curtis (40 yards) led Eagles’ receivers with 4 catches apiece tonight.  The Eagles finished up with only 217 total yards on offense (144 rushing, 73 passing).

Linebacker Moise Fokou led a poor effort from the Eagles’ defense with 9 tackles in this game.  CB Jack Ikegwuouna also was busy in this game with 4 tackles and a interception.  The Jets finished up with 398 total yards on offense (191 rushing, 207 passing) as the Jets averaged 7.6 yards per carry in this game.  The Eagles finished the pre-season with a 1-3 record and they’re glad it’s over.
